Palevioletred

Palevioletred (#E78FAE) is a light color with a luminosity of 40%. It has a chroma value of 34.5 (out of 100). The closest web-safe color is #FF9999. The closest Pantone color is #E290B2, known as rosebloom (15-2214). The closest NCS color is #E997AF, with the code NCS S 1040-R20B. The grayscale version of this color is #ADADAD. The contrast ratio with white is 2.3, and with black is 8.9. This meets the WCAG standard (4.5:1) for regular text (14pt) on a black background.
